Today's image is located near a larger minibrot in a loop near the East Valley of the largest minibrot on the negative spike of the parent fractal, which resembles a Mandelbrot set.   The large minibrot itself is quite unusual, and its 'East Valley' must be seen to be believed.

 I named the image "Three Dimensions" because the minibrot at the center is clearly a cubic one.   The unusually rich pattern of the cubic minibrot earned the image a FOTD status.

After a few seconds thought, I rated the scene at a 6.5.   The bit of extra effort I put into the coloring earns the extra half-point.

frm:DivideBrot5a   { ; Jim Muth
  z=0, c=pixel, a=real(p1)-2, d=real(p2)+16
  b=imag(p1)+0.00000000000000000001:
  z=sqr(z)/(z^(-a)+b)+c
  |z| < d }
